Description
Creamy, tangy, and full of flavor, this tuna pasta salad comes together in minutes with pantry staples. It’s a satisfying and simple dish that’s great served chilled or at room temperature.
Ingredients
-
2 cups cooked pasta (elbow, rotini, or shells)
-
1 (5 oz) can tuna, drained
-
⅓ cup mayonnaise
-
1 tbsp Dijon mustard
-
½ cup diced celery
-
¼ cup red onion, finely chopped
-
1 tbsp lemon juice
-
Salt and pepper, to taste
-
Optional: sweet pickle relish, chopped parsley, or peas
Instructions
-
Cook pasta according to package directions. Drain and let cool.
-
In a large bowl, combine tuna, mayo, mustard, celery, red onion, and lemon juice. Mix well.
-
Add cooled pasta to the tuna mixture and stir to coat evenly.
-
Season with salt and pepper to taste.
-
Chill for 30 minutes before serving, or enjoy immediately!
Notes
-
Add hard-boiled eggs, shredded carrots, or diced bell peppers for extra texture.
-
Use Greek yogurt instead of mayo for a lighter version.
-
Perfect for make-ahead meals — it tastes even better the next day!
